Have You at any time wondered why some websites appear to pop up on Google’s 1st web site while others are buried deep down? It’s not usually about luck or getting the fanciest design. The secret sauce frequently lies in backlinks, and that’s accurately in which a linkbuilding company https://andyjrvfv.dm-blog.com/38200310/little-known-questions-about-buy-seo-leads
All About Find Back Links
Internet - 35 minutes ago johnz975tag1Web Directory Categories
Web Directory Search
New Site Listings